Product Area Strategy Lead, Stena Recycling AB
Are you currently working as a management consultant or as an analyst/business developer in finance, private equity, or similar, and are now ready to work more long-term and drive business development in a rapidly growing industry?
The industry is undergoing a significant transformation where Stena Recycling has the potential to take a central position and play an important role in the green transition by shifting from being a raw material producer to a circular, industrial partner. An important step in the company's commercial initiative is to find our next Product Area Strategy Lead, who will contribute to our continued development and acceleration to ensure long-term growth and optimization of our business.
About the Role
We are looking for a business-focused, analytical, and professional colleague who, with decisiveness and drive, will contribute to the company's transformation. In the role of Product Area Strategy Lead, you will play a central role in driving analyses, strategic initiatives, and business development projects within recycling and circular economy. You will work closely with both management and product area managers and other stakeholders, becoming an important operational force that drives projects and analyses while managing complex business issues. You will also contribute to strategic decisions by producing target group-adapted presentations, decision-making materials, in-depth market analysis, and business cases.
The role includes work within business development, M&A, producer responsibility, and market monitoring, and you will report to the Head of Strategy & M&A. The position is based at the headquarters in Gothenburg but requires some travel, both within the Nordic region and globally.

About Stena Recycling
Stena Recycling is one of the leading recycling companies in the Nordic region and a comprehensive partner for developing sustainable circular solutions across all types of businesses. The company is part of the family-owned Stena Metall Group and operates across Europe, with a focus on Sweden and the Nordic region. With 1900 engaged employees at 90 facilities throughout Sweden, Stena Recycling AB creates long-term solutions every day for both customers and society at large. By keeping resources in circulation, Stena Recycling plays an important and central role in the transition to a circular economy. It starts with you – and we succeed together.
